Fórum Root.cz

Hlavní témata => Server => Téma založeno: 55.lukas 12. 03. 2025, 10:39:16

Název: Systém pre monitoring UpTime
Přispěvatel: 55.lukas 12. 03. 2025, 10:39:16
Mám zatiaľ 3 inštalácie https://taphome.com/ (https://taphome.com/) slúžiace len na vzdialený monitoring. Má to aj api https://taphome.com/CZ/support/601227274 (https://taphome.com/CZ/support/601227274), cez čo sa dajú získavať údaje a zistiť, či je to online. Napríklad:

Kód: [Vybrat]
Příklad odpovědi:

{
  "locationId": "53e14fbd-c9d1-4615-b994-8d6ec8834e7b",
  "locationName": "Test Location",
  "timestamp": 855000000000
}

Možné chyby stavu HTTP:

    401 Neoprávněné
    403 Zakázáno - zařízení není vystaveno
    404 Nenalezeno - umístění není připojeno ke cloudu
    405 Metoda není povolena - dotaz nebo parametry jsou neplatné
    500 interní chyba serveru
    503 Služba není k dispozici - příliš časté požadavky na nastavenou hodnotu. Zkuste to později.


Potreboval by som monitorovať, ako je to vlastne s dostupnosťou. Rozmýšľal som, že cez CRON budem zisťovať stav, zapisovať do tabuľky a následne cez PHP zobrazovať. Mám síce vlastný hosting  PHP/MYSQL, ale do vlastného riešenia sa mi nechce ...

Páči sa mi napríklad https://status.pulsetic.com/ (https://status.pulsetic.com/)

Máte skúsenosti s podobnými systémami?

Vzhľadom na odporúčania TapHome by som bol rád, keby sa tam dal nejak upraviť čas kontroly. Nechcem, aby to naraz a neustále kontaktovalo api TapHome, ale v nejakých pravidelných časoch.

Ďakujem za rady.


Název: Re:Systém pre monitoring UpTime
Přispěvatel: by_cx 12. 03. 2025, 10:42:20
Self-hosted: Uptime Kuma https://github.com/louislam/uptime-kuma
Managed: Uptime Robot https://uptimerobot.com/
Název: Re:Systém pre monitoring UpTime
Přispěvatel: 55.lukas 12. 03. 2025, 12:08:30
Self-hosted: Uptime Kuma https://github.com/louislam/uptime-kuma
Managed: Uptime Robot https://uptimerobot.com/

Ďakujem, idem skúsiť uptime robot, vyzerá to zaujímavo.
Název: Re:Systém pre monitoring UpTime
Přispěvatel: 55.lukas 12. 03. 2025, 19:56:12
Ešte raz ďakujem za ten Uptime. Vo free verzii to už spĺňa všetko čo som chcel.

(https://i.postimg.cc/Rq956tgz/Clipboard-03-12-2025-01.jpg) (https://postimg.cc/Rq956tgz)
Název: Re:Systém pre monitoring UpTime
Přispěvatel: XXX_Sam_XXX 12. 03. 2025, 23:49:49
@55.lukas

Vyhoda je, ze uptime robot ma i appku do mobilu. Pouzitelna i ve free verzi.
Název: Re:Systém pre monitoring UpTime
Přispěvatel: 55.lukas 13. 03. 2025, 06:06:29
Áno, aplikáciu už mám nahodenú.

Ďalšie plus pre mňa je API, cez ktoré sa dá jednoducho integrovať stav monitorov na stránku. Plán do budúcna :)

Veľmi malé mínus je to, že vo free verzii sa nedá ich celkom pekná a super status stránka zaheslovať, takže je verejne viditeľná. Vyriešil som to len tak, že som z nej odstránil všetky monitory.
Název: Re:Systém pre monitoring UpTime
Přispěvatel: ⚫⚫⚫ 13. 03. 2025, 09:25:46
Neni to uplne jako uptime monitor, ale pro cron joby, ruzne batche a heartbeat monitoring rad pouzivam https://healthchecks.io/.
Název: Re:Systém pre monitoring UpTime
Přispěvatel: 55.lukas 13. 03. 2025, 12:44:11
Neni to uplne jako uptime monitor, ale pro cron joby, ruzne batche a heartbeat monitoring rad pouzivam https://healthchecks.io/.

Ďakujem za tip! Oproti free verzii Uptimerobot to dokáže opačný smer (Uptimerobot vo free verzii posiela požiadavky, ale healthchecks čaká, či sa zariadenie samo ozve).
Název: Re:Systém pre monitoring UpTime
Přispěvatel: to_je_jedno 13. 03. 2025, 14:42:45
Jedina nevyhoda uptimerobot na kterou jsem zatim prisel je ze neumi vyhodnotit nejakou skupinu jako jeden alarm.
ServerA
- web 1
- web2

ServerB
- web3
- web4

Kdyz otocim server tak misto jedne notifikace jich mam 20 a je to jina situace nez kdyz se podela jeden web.
Název: Re:Systém pre monitoring UpTime
Přispěvatel: LivingLegend 14. 03. 2025, 09:00:02
A nefungujeto stejen blbe jako web check u zabbixu, kde kdyz ti neprojde prvni step tak ani dalsi uz nezkousi? Proto ti lehne ta skupina?
Název: Re:Systém pre monitoring UpTime
Přispěvatel: 55.lukas 20. 08. 2025, 10:58:05
Uptimerobot.com mi funguje, všetko super.

Existuje podobný hotový systém, ktorý by sledoval a zobrazoval vývoj nejakej hodnoty? napríklad zavolám api a príde mi odpoveď, že totalKwhCount = 25235. Systém by to volal raz za deň a zaznamenával vývoj tej hodnoty ...